The Girl Retreats (The Last Vampire Book 7) Kindle Edition
Vicki doesn’t like keeping her powers on lockdown, but there are eyes everywhere. Can she resist the urge when trouble finds her?
Viral videos don’t just go away.
The Agency is closing in on her. They want the last vampire dead and buried, but this time forever. Did they catch her online performance?
Vickie has a new family to keep her secret, but is it enough? Can she keep them safe?
Mix in double dates, cross country and figuring out high school without your powers. Vickie finds out being normal is harder than hiding fangs.
A new set of friends has shown up just in time to help. The timing seems convenient. Can she trust them?

- Reviewed in the United States on January 21, 2020While I found Book One to be a bit slow, later books in this series developed enough action and tension to make reading them worthwhile. Having finished Book 7 I can say I will buy Book 8 to see how the story 'ends up'. I really like the vampire character, her adoptive sister and her adoptive father. The dangers she faces in Wisconsin are real and I liked the 'cheese chunks' humor. As in Book One there was too much 'high school boy-girl romance and appearance issues' which slowed down the storyline. However, the main characters did change some and evolved enough to keep me interested. Recommended. Tom.
